CMC Wants to Add a Helipad to its Steele Creek Facility

(December 21, 2008) Carolinas Health Care System, which operates Carolinas Medical Center hospitals, has submitted a rezoning petition to amend the site plan for its Steele Creek facility to allow construction of a helipad on the property. (See Petition 2009-019.)

As stated on the rezoning application, "The purpose of the amendment request is to accommodate a helipad on the medical campus in order to support emergency transportation needs of patients of the emergency center."

Carolinas Medical Center-Steele Creek currently is under construction on S Tryon Street just west of RiverGate. It includes a healthplex, which is a freestanding emergency room that will be open 24 hours. Serious cases will need to be transported to another facility, and the helipad will provide an option for these cases. The facility is scheduled for completion in late 2009.

The public hearing on the petition is scheduled for February 16, 2009.
